Seat compatability?

My '65 GMC is finally about to hit the street...but my stock seat is totally trashed. I've got a line on a nice stock 67-72 bench seat...anyone put one of these in a 60-66? How did it fit? Any info/pics would be a big help...thanks!

dannyb, the 67-72 truck seat is a bolt in. I have one in my 65. The only problem that I have with it is that it doesn't go back as far as the original.

99-05 tahoe, suburban, yukon, silverado seats work great, and they also have built in seatbelts for us pre 66' people. In street trucks mag they have project old school, and they did a seat search for 60-66 trucks, 99-05 chevy seats placed #1, and 88-98 chevy seats second.
